Crippling Fear

I think even if you live under a rock you know that the state of our world recently is pretty yuckie.  I hate watching the news just because I honestly don’t want to hear about it anymore.  It’s getting to the point where I’m so concerned every where I go.  I mean I know that I need to constantly be aware of my surroundings, but goodness! What is going on?! I’m scared for our world, and I know that it will only get worse.  I’m terrified for my children; I can’t help but weep for the world they will grow up in.  It’s so hard for me to not live every day in fear; to leave my house and potentially expose my children to the dangers of this world.  What if there is a bombing? What if my children are stolen from me at the grocery store? What if we’re in a car accident?  The what ifs can torture me, and I try so hard not to go to that place in my mind.  But sometimes I do.  I can’t help it.  The only way to get past it is to cling to the Lord.  He already knows what is going to happen; the story is already written.  I trust that He is Mighty and has ultimate control, and therefore I have nothing to be worried about.  I don’t have any control over what will happen, so I pray daily (sometimes many times a day) because I do not need to fear.  The Lord has promised us that there are going to be trials (James 1:2-8, 1 Peter 4:12, more here), so I shouldn’t be shocked or fear that they are coming.
